Iran FGM Information
Prevalence of FGM: Unknown
Most common types: Type 1 & 2
Common ages practiced: ~7 years
Regional information: Prevalence of FGM is highest in the South and West of Iran
Practicing groups include: Muslim women
Terminology: ‘Khatne’ (Circumcision), ‘Khatana’ (Kurdish Sorani, Circumcision), ‘Sunat’ (Farsi, Circumcision)
FGM law in Iran: Illegal
School holidays in Iran: In Iran, the academic year runs from September to June (10 months). All schools are closed during Nowruz from march 20 until the beginning of April to celebrate the Iranian new year. No mid-term break exists in the academic calendar.
